Welbeck Downplays World Cup Talk After Tuchel Snub

Brighton striker Danny Welbeck shrugged off speculation linking him to England’s 2026 World Cup squad after being overlooked by coach Thomas Tuchel. Fresh from a two-goal display in Brighton’s 2-1 Premier League win over Liverpool, Welbeck said he focuses only on what he can control. He called the mentions “a positive” but refused to expend energy on factors beyond his reach. The veteran forward now leads all English scorers in the Premier League with 12 goals. A summer recall would add to his 42 caps and 16 goals for the Three Lions, despite his last appearance coming in 2018.
